Enables Easy Scalability
As order volumes increase, so does the pressure on your fulfillment operations. You need the right systems in place. Without these, it becomes overwhelming. Partnering with a courier makes scaling far more manageable.
You don’t need to scramble to hire more staff. Or invest in additional storage. Or upgrade infrastructure. All of this would be a lot. Instead, rely on your courier to handle the increased demand. A good courier service already has the network, vehicles, and manpower needed. It will accommodate fluctuating order volumes.
Couriers adapt quickly – allowing your business to grow without the usual logistical headaches. This means you have the ability to deal with seasonal spikes or long-term growth.
Such flexibility means you’ll focus on expanding your product range and improving customer experience. You could even explore new markets! There’s no need to worry whether your fulfillment process will keep up.
Increases Efficiency and Speed
Efficiency is at the heart of successful fulfillment. Customers have a lot of expectations – primarily fast and reliable deliveries. Delays could damage your reputation. The entire process is streamlined from dispatch to doorstep, only if you partner with a courier.
After all, couriers are specialists in logistics. They use advanced tracking systems, experienced drivers, and optimized routes. As a result, deliveries are completed as quickly as possible. This expertise is difficult to replicate in-house without significant investment.
Lots of courier services offer additional features. Things like same-day or next-day delivery, real-time tracking, and automated updated. These tools go a long way. Not only do they improve operational efficiency, but they also enhance the customer experience. Your business will be trustworthy this way, with customers knowing when to expect their orders.
Reduces Costs and Financial Risk
It’s expensive to manage fulfillment internally. You’ve got a lot to consider – warehousing, staffing, transportation, technology, and the like. All of these costs add up quickly. For many businesses – particularly small to medium-sized ones – these expenses are a significant burden.
Partnering with a courier reduces the costs. You only pay for the services you use. This makes your expenses more predictable and easier to manage.

It also reduces financial risk. You are protected if demand drops – you’re not left covering the costs of unused resources. Likewise, the courier takes on the risks associated with vehicle maintenance, staffing issues, and fuel price fluctuations. You’ll be able to operate with better financial stability as a result.
